Transaction 1076f87a1260cbcab2ba9996cdc392daa6ef67b5dfcc3276d0f8a857bc783612

4 Input
2 Outputs
  • 1076f87a1260cbcab2ba9996cdc392daa6ef67b5dfcc3276d0f8a857bc783612:0
  • value  800198
    address  123Mx4bXXMYitxR8fX4TrV8MsaPPN5TpxT
  • 1076f87a1260cbcab2ba9996cdc392daa6ef67b5dfcc3276d0f8a857bc783612:1
  • value  109242786
    address  3DnByQ6HVhcFLj452uxWDZ7ZefSxQ6SsWE